Sigma Six Fundamentals: Diminishing Variation, Generating Outcomes

At its core, Six Sigma represents a rigorous approach to operational efficiency. The primary aim is to dramatically lessen differences in any operation, leading to more reliable results. This is accomplished through a series of specific steps, often referred to as the improvement cycle framework: Establish, Gauge, Examine, Refine, and Sustain. By systematically addressing root causes of errors, organizations can experience significant gains in efficiency, customer satisfaction, and overall financial results.

DMAIC Deep Dive: A Structured Framework for Challenge Solving

The DMAIC system, an acronym representing Identify, Assess, Investigate, Improve, and Sustain, offers a remarkably effective and rigorous system for systematically tackling significant challenges within an company. This approach isn't just about finding a fast fix; it’s about deeply understanding the root origins of a defect or inefficiency, implementing data-driven remedies, and ensuring those changes are sustained over time. The Establish phase establishes the initiative and objectives, Measure gathers baseline data, Examine reveals the core issues, Refine develops and tests solutions, and finally, Control establishes read more systems to prevent recurrence of the challenge. Adopting a DMAIC outlook fosters a culture of continuous enhancement and data-backed decision-making.

Brainstorming to DMAIC – Integrating Creativity with Process Regulation

Often, teams face a disconnect between the free-flowing energy of concept generation sessions and the structured rigor of a Six Sigma project. It’s frequent to generate a wealth of promising ideas, but then find them difficult to translate into actionable steps fitting into the Define, Measure, Analyze, Improve, and Control approach. Effectively bridging this gap requires a deliberate undertaking – one that focuses on channeling creative thought into targeted improvements. This can involve techniques such as affinity plotting to cluster ideas, prioritizing solutions based on their impact on critical process indicators, and ensuring that any proposed changes are thoroughly examined within the DMAIC format. Ultimately, the goal is to apply the best aspects of both approaches – fostering invention while maintaining a focus on data-driven achievements.
